MetaTrader 5 Strategy Tester: bugs, bugs, sugestões para melhorias - página 26

 
fxsaber:

Se alterar os parâmetros de entrada no Testador no separador Definições via CTRL+V sem ir para o separador Definições e iniciar a Optimização. Depois, os parâmetros de entrada antigos são colocados no ficheiro opt.

Para assegurar que o ficheiro opt recebe os parâmetros de entrada correctos, é obrigatório ir para o separador Definições após a importação.

Por favor, corrijam.

Corrigido por
 
Beta 2209 construído com fixações está disponível.
 

Sugiro que se faça a importação através de drag&drop de ficheiros set/ini/opt/tst.


Actualmente a forma mais rápida de importar o set-file (para ini - de forma semelhante) da caixa de areia à mão

  1. Copiar o conteúdo do ficheiro do conjunto para a área de transferência.
  2. Prima CTRL+V no separador Definições do testador.

Se o fizer através da abertura de um ficheiro, demora muito mais tempo a chegar aos caminhos para o conjunto.


Infelizmente, não há uma forma rápida de importar ficheiros opt/tst-files. O mecanismo de arrastar e largar seria provavelmente o mais rápido e mais conveniente.

 

Devido à nova possibilidade de editar as propriedades de qualquer símbolo antes dos testes, é agora possível simular qualquer propagação.

Se um spread fixo for especificado nas definições do símbolo, este spread será utilizado para gerar o preço Ask ao gerar preços JetyK, m1 ohlc ou Open. Mas apenas se o spread for inferior na barra de minutos correspondente. Se o alargamento for mais amplo do que o especificado, será utilizado o maior.

Assim, podemos definir a dispersão mínima para os testes.

Este cenário não funciona para carraças reais

 
Como é que isto é possível? O lucro em cada encomenda muda, mas os fundos e o lucro resultante não mudam:
Arquivos anexados:
WTFProfit.gif  1470 kb
 
CTRL+V não funciona desta forma
[Tester]
Deposit=2
Também para os valores 3 e 5 (10, 25).
 
A expiração definidapor ORDER_TIME_SPECIFIED não funciona correctamente. No modo "Todas as carraças", a ordem é retirada pela hora de fecho da vela da TF em teste. Não há problemas no modo "Cada carraça baseada em carraças reais".
 

Build 2190, win10x64:

1) O testador hesita durante cerca de um minuto antes de ler o texto para a frente. Pode demorar horas durante longas optimizações com o multiteste.

2)No primeiro arranque, o terminal não aparece durante cerca de 5 minutos. Isto não aconteceu no início.

3) Por vezes os indicadores, incluindo os normalizados, não são exibidos na janela do gráfico e numa janela separada. Janelas vazias ou linhas rectas. Sem erros. Ícone de comunicação -normal.

4) Se o testador for chamado após a janela de ferramentas - o terminal fica pendurado. Reiniciá-la ajuda.

5) Retire os gráficos de optimização de volta ao testador!

Визуализируй стратегию в тестере MetaTrader 5
Визуализируй стратегию в тестере MetaTrader 5
  • www.mql5.com
Каждому из нас давно знакома поговорка "Лучше один раз увидеть, чем сто раз услышать". Вы можете прочитать десятки книг о Париже или Венеции, но мысленные образы не позволят вам испытать те же ощущения, как от прогулки по их вечерним улицам. Преимущество визуализации, или наглядного представления, может быть легко спроецировано на любой аспект...
 

Fórum sobre comércio, sistemas automatizados de comércio e testes de estratégia comercial

MetaTrader 5 testador de estratégia: bugs, bugs, sugestões de melhoria

fxsaber, 2019.11.13 16:17

Sugiro que se faça a importação via drag&drop set/ini/opt/tst files.


Actualmente, a forma mais rápida de importar um ficheiro de conjunto (para ini - de forma semelhante) da caixa de areia à mão

  1. Copiar o conteúdo do ficheiro do conjunto para a área de transferência.
  2. Prima CTRL+V no separador Definições do testador.

Se o fizer através da abertura de um ficheiro, demora muito mais tempo a chegar aos caminhos para o conjunto.


Infelizmente, não há uma forma rápida de importar ficheiros opt/tst-files. Provavelmente o mecanismo de arrastar e largar seria o mais rápido e mais conveniente.

Tentei arrastar um ficheiro opt para o separador Optimization. O cursor de proibição não apareceu, por isso "larguei" o ficheiro no separador. Depois disso, o terminal (2214) congelou.

Após um reinício, tentei novamente, mas o cursor já estava proibido, pelo que não o consegui reproduzir.

 
Pode ter falhado.

Fórum sobre comércio, sistemas automatizados de comércio e testes de estratégia comercial

MetaTrader 5 Strategy Tester: bugs, bugs, sugestões para melhorias

fxsaber, 2019.11.11 02:36

O ficheiro opt-file não está agora a obter os dados da gama de optimização dos parâmetros de entrada para aqueles que foram desactivados a partir da optimização.

Por exemplo, a optimização por Range2 e Range1 não foi optimizada, mas a gama de optimização foi definida. Portanto, esta gama não entra no ficheiro opt.

Acrescente, por favor.

Razão: